With numerous resources of information newspapers, magazines, TELEVISION, radio and the web audiences simply are not ready to read past the first paragraph (and also sentence) of a tale unless it gets their interest. A good lead does just that. It provides readers one of the most important information in a clear, succinct and intriguing way.

Before writing a lead, determine which element of the tale that, what, when, where, why, how is most essential. Do lots of excellent leads. You are basically summarizing info in most leads, try to be specific as feasible.

This is probably the most standard lead in news writing. It is typically used for damaging information.

Getting My In Happier News To Work

Straight news leads have a tendency to offer response to the most crucial 3 or 4 of the Five W's and H. Historically this kind of lead has been made use of to convey that, what, when and where. In today's hectic media ambience, a straightforward address of who, what, when and where can seem stagnant by the time a paper hits the stands.

Leads must reflect this. Often, beginning a tale with a quick story can draw in visitors (https://www.inkitt.com/inhppiern3ws). The story must be interesting and have to carefully illustrate the write-up's wider factor. If you utilize this method, uniqueness and concrete detail are important and the more comprehensive relevance of the anecdote must be discussed within the initial few sentences adhering to the lead.

Concern leads can be useful in ordering attention, however they are rarely as reliable as other kinds of leads in terms of plainly and concisely offering the bottom line of a story. In this instance, the 2nd paragraph should carry a great deal of the weight that would typically be taken care of in the lead.
